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en Centennial

¿Que tipo de alquileres hay actualmente en Centennial?

Actualmente hay 359 Apartamentos de Alquiler en Centennial, OR con precios que van desde $985 hasta $3,273. También hay 32 Casas Unifamiliares, Condominios y Casas Adosadas en alquiler disponibles actualmente en Centennial que van desde $1,095 hasta $4,500.

¿Cuál es el rango de precios actual de las viviendas de alquiler en Centennial?

Los precios hoy en día para las casas,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ler en Centennial oscilan entre $1,095 hasta $4,500 con un alquiler mensual promedio de $2,748.

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en Centennial?

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en Centennial oscilan entre $1,395 hasta $2,423,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$1,945 hasta $4,399.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$2,795 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$2,532.
